三维地质建模在公路工程中的应用

摘    要:三维地质模型具可视化、二三维联动、量测等功能,可有效提高地质资料编辑及分析使用效率。某高速公路研究区发育暗河与拟建高速公路相交,对公路工程建设带来较大安全隐患,利用三维地质建模及工程测量技术,查清了暗河的形态、规模,并提出了处治措施,规避工程风险;同时,三维地质模型为后续力学分析提供了有效的地质模型。

Application of 3D Geological Modeling in Highway Engineering
Abstract:The 3D geological model has such functions as visualization, two and three-dimensional linkage and measurement, etc., which can effectively improve the efficiency of geological data editing and analysis. A underground river was developed in the research area of a highway and intersected with the highway to be built, which brought greater potential safety hazard for the construction of highway project. The 3D geological modeling and engineering measurement technology was used to make a thorough investigation of the form and scale of the river and treatment measures were proposed to avoid engineering risks. In the meantime, the 3D geological model provides an effective geological model for subsequent mechanical analysis.
